I cut quit abit of white pine here. Generally I have no pitch troubles when cutting. The sap does ooz out from the cuts after it sits awhile.
I cut the same pine on my portable mill. I have to use kerosene on the band blade or the pitch will build up on the blade and cause problems.
So, kerosene works for me. Mineral spirits works well also. I would bet turpintine will work good too.
